Given that\( x * y =\frac{x}{y}\) and we need to find the value of\( (x * y) *z\)
\( (x * y) *z\) =\(\frac{x}{y} *z\)
To find\(\frac{x}{y} *z\) we need to compare\(\frac{x}{y} *z\) with x*y and see what is before and after the *
=> we can replace x with\(\frac{x}{y}\) and y with z
=>\(\frac{x}{y} *z =(\frac{x}{y})/z\) =\(\frac{x}{yz}\)
